The following is a factual account of the World War I Christmas Truce that took place in 1914: Though the British and the German

s had attacked each other relentlessly across the Western Front, for that one brief time, the enemies laid down their weapons and sang Christmas songs to one another. It was a remarkable showing of both the human and the holiday spirit.
